📋 Description

• Develop and cultivate productive relationships with key accounts, doctor groups and other organizations • Elevate providers’ understanding of how the company can maximize the growth of their practice • Build allegiance through recruiting, training, program adoption and education as it relates to Vision Care strategic initiatives • Demonstrate a broad knowledge of the organization's direction to achieve growth objectives and operational goals • Act as an internal resource for business partners • Establish relationships and become an expert in assigned region/account on plans, programs and products • Build relationships that result in positive adoption, achievement of Vision Care program targets and support of strategic initiatives • Evaluate key account interactions to identify opportunities, increase efficiencies and enhance overall satisfaction • Proactively partner with key practices acting as a trusted advisor • Resolve problematic issues and offer solutions within established policies and processes • Develop and execute creative recruitment strategies utilizing influencing techniques to attract new providers to the network or entice existing providers to participate in supplemental networks • As needed, work with business partners to deliver training to strategic or top tier accounts • Provide educational content and support as needed to optometric associations and key practices to further engage the audience and better understand our products and services • Take a leadership role with key, identified practices to further enterprise initiatives, collaborating with cross line of business partners • Research, analyze and resolve complex provider issues • Escalate provider issues to the appropriate business partners and drive solutions as needed to respond within established timelines • Proactively, reactively and interactively communicate V strategic direction and relevance to practices • Represent the enterprise at industry meetings for the purpose of building positive relationships that will drive adoption of products and services • Ability to travel, as needed

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or’s degree in Business, Marketing or related field or equivalent experience • 4+ years of health care, sales, managing client relationships or related experience in a customer-focused servicing, sales or business development capacity • Advanced communication, presentation, influencing and problem-solving skills • Demonstrated professionalism and leadership in dealing with situations involving controversy and conflict • Demonstrated ability to balance provider needs with corporate objectives • Demonstrated ability to build relationships with key decision-makers and industry leaders • Strong attention to detail, organizational and customer service skills • Ability to regularly exercise discretion and independent judgment in the performance of his/her job duties • Preferred experience in healthcare insurance • Preferred experience in facilitating and delivering training via in-person workshops and webinars
